Suggestions for Further Reading

Baldwin, James. "If Black English Isn't a Language, Then Tell Me, What Is?" in Theresa Perry and Lisa Delpit, eds., The Real Ebonics Debate: Power, Language and the Education of African-American Children. Beacon Press, 1998. [First written in 1979, and repeatedly anthologized. Online at http://www.nytimes.com/books/98/03/29/specials/baldwin-english.html]

Baudrillard, Jean. Simulations. Translated by Paul Foss, Paul Patton and Philip Beichtman. New York: Semiotext(e), 1983.

Bhabha, Homi. "DissemiNation: Time, Narrative and the Margins of the Modern Nation." In The Location of Culture. London and New York: Routledge, 1994.

Bhabha, Homi. "Of Mimicry and Man: The Ambivalence of Colonial Discourse." In The Location of Culture. London and New York: Routledge, 1994.

Bloom, Harold, ed. Caribbean Women Writers. Philadelphia: Chelsea House, 1997.

Bruch, Elizabeth. Another Violence Against Women: the Lack of Accountability in Haiti. Minneapolis, MN, U.S.A.: Minnesota Advocates for Human Rights, 1995.

Campbell, Elaine and Frickey, Pierrette, eds. The Whistling Bird: Women Writers of the Caribbean. Boulder, Colo.: Lynne Rienner Publishers; Kingston: Ian Randle, 1998.

Cixous, Helene. "Coming to Writing" and Other Essays. Deborah Jensen, ed. Translated by Sarah Cornell. Cambridge, Mass: Harvard University Press, 1991.

Danticat, Edwidge, ed. The Butterfly's Way: Voices from the Haitian Dyaspora [sic] in the United States. New York, N.Y.: Soho Press, 2001.

Danticat, Edwidge. The Farming of Bones. New York: Soho Press, 1998.

Danticat, Edwidge. Krik? Krak! New York: Vintage Contemporaries, 1996.

Fanon, Frantz. Black Skin, White Masks. Translated by Charles Lam Markmann. New York: Grove Press, 1967.

Fanon, Frantz. The Wretched of the Earth. Translated by Constance Farrington, preface by Jean-Paul Sartre. New York: Grove Press, 1963.

Gluck, Louise. "Mock Orange." In Vendler, Helen, Poems, Poets, Poetry: An Introduction and Anthology. Boston : Bedford Books, 1997.

Hughes, Langston. "The Island." In The Collected Poems of Langston Hughes. New York: Vintage Books, 1995.

Kristeva, Julia. The Portable Kristeva. Kelly Oliver, ed. New York: Columbia University Press, 1997.

Nicholls, David. From Dessalines to Duvalier: Race, Colour and National Independence in Haiti. Cambridge and New York : Cambridge University Press, 1979.

Nicholls, David. Haiti in Caribbean Context: Ethnicity, Economy, and Revolt. New York : St. Martin's Press, 1985.
